Brest Oblast of Belarus completes grain harvest

18/08/2026 14:31

BREST, 18 August (BelTA) - Brest Oblast of Belarus has completed the harvest of grain and legume crops, BelTA learned from the Brest Oblast Executive Committee.

As of the morning of 18 August, farmers in Brest Oblast have fully completed the grain harvest (excluding buckwheat and millet). The southwestern region has threshed 1.4 million tonnes of grain, with an average yield of 40.7 centners per hectare. The highest yield was recorded in Stolin District at 53.7 centners per hectare. Other Polesian districts also posted gains compared to last year. Baranovichi District, Pinsk District, Pruzhany District, and Stolin District - have each stored over 100,000 tonnes.

“Including winter rapeseed, the total threshed volume is 1,636,000 tonnes. Six districts have surpassed the 100,000-tonne mark for rapeseed: Ivanovo District, Kamenets District, Kobrin District, Pinsk District, Pruzhany District, and Stolin District. Luninets District fell just 650 tonnes short of the 100,000-tonne mark. Farmers in Baranovichi District have threshed 200,000 tonnes including rapeseed,” the oblast executive committee said.

Millet is grown in 13 districts of Brest Oblast, with harvesting already underway in Bereza District and Ivatsevichi District. Farmers also have yet to harvest buckwheat and spring rapeseed.

The sowing campaign has already begun in Brest Oblast. Farms are preparing the soil and sowing winter rapeseed. “We have already sown 61% of the planned area, 46,000 hectares. Farms intend to complete the work by 25 August,” the Brest Oblast Executive Committee added.
